When people think of Amanda Berry, the name of another missing girl also comes to mind. Gina DeJesus disappeared almost a year later not far from where Amanda was last seen.
19 Action News Reporter Bill Safos has covered Amanda Berry's disappearance since the beginning. He grew very close with the Berry family, and Amanda's mother, Louwana. In fact, Bill's shirt and tie were a gift from Louwana. Before she passed away, she bought the clothes for Bill and made him promise that he wear them on "the day Mandy comes home."
It was a promise Bill was more than honored to keep today.More >>

Construction is now underway for one of the first medicinal marijuana facilities in the Gibsonburg area. The Standard Wellness Company was awarded one of Ohio's cultivation licenses for medicinal marijuana. Their location is in Gibsonburg, Ohio, as many local municipalities voted to keep facilities out, Gibsonburg wanted the industry.
